The arrest of six young men in the West Bank and Jerusalem

Israeli occupation forces arrested six youths from different parts of the West Bank and Jerusalem on Sunday morning.

Local sources reported that the Israeli forces arrested Adam Mamoun Abu Riala, Ali Amjad Attieh and Saleh Ghassan Obeid from the town of Issawiya, northeast of Jerusalem.

They also arrested Mujahid Wael ´Issa from al-Khader town, south of Bethlehem.

The prisoner Murad Sami Jibreen and the prisoner Mohammed Salim Abu Farah from the town of Taqoa south of Bethlehem were arrested.

The Israeli occupation forces raided the house of Arafat Arafat in the suburb of the municipality of Hebron.
